Carbidopa presents a chemical denomination of N-amino-alpha-methyl-3-hydroxy-L-tyrosine monohydrate. It potently inhibits aromatic amino acid decarboxylase (DDC) and due to its chemical properties, it does not cross the blood-brain barrier. Carindacillin or Carbenicillin isdanyl was an oral penicillin prodrug of carbenicillin marketed by Pfizer as Geocillin. It is no longer marketed in the United States.

Carfilzomib is an injectable antineoplastic agent (IV only). Chemically, it is a modified tetrapeptidyl epoxide and an analog of epoxomicin. It is also a selective proteasome inhibitor. FDA approved carfilzomib in July 2012 for the treatment of adults with relapsed or refractory multiple myeloma as monotherapy or combination therapy.

Originally approved by the FDA in 1959 [FDA label], carisoprodol is a centrally acting muscle relaxant used in painful musculoskeletal conditions in conjunction with physical therapy and other medications . CAR BCMA-CS1 is a lentiviral transfected chimeric antigen receptor (CAR) T-cell therapy modified to target B-cell maturation antigen and CS1.

Carbopol 974P is a highly carboxylated polymer composed of lightly cross-linked polyacrylic acid with a broad-spectrum mechanism based on acidification of pathogens. Carmofur is a derivative of fluorouracil, and is an antineoplastic agent that has been used in the treatment of breast and colorectal cancer. Carmofur has been known to induce leukoencephalopathy.

Caroxazone is an antidepressant that has been withdrawn from the market. It is a reversible monoamine oxidase inhibitor (MAOI) of both A and B monoamine oxidase subtypes. However, it presents a five-fold preference for the MAO-B subtype.
